Fit for the Garment

"I will greatly rejoice in the LORD, my soul shall be joyful in my God; for He hath clothed me with the garments of salvation, He hath covered me with the robe of righteousness, as a bridegroom decketh himself with ornaments, and as a bride adorneth herself with her jewels." Isaiah 61:10.

Have you ever bought something to wear without trying it on and realized that it didn't fit right. It may be that you weren't the size you thought you were? But you wanted that garment so badly you decided to keep it and make yourself fit for the garment.  That required much discipline in your eating habits, you would have to exercise vigorously, and you were determined to do whatever it took to be able to wear that beautiful garment. God our Father has a beautiful garment waiting to put on us, but we have to be fit in order to wear it.  He has given us His robe of salvation and even His garment of praise, but He is still working on us so we will be able to wear His Rob of Righteousness. "And that ye put on the new man, which after God is created in righteousness and true holiness." Ephesians 4:24. "Put on..", that indicates that there is something we must do. The Bible tells us that once we are saved, have repented of our sins, and received Jesus in our hearts by faith, we are "new creatures in Christ Jesus".  Paul is saying here, "Act like it."  Manifest in your daily life that you have a new relationship with the Father; that you have been restored back to Him.

Well, how do we do that?  Exercise, work out your salvation with "fear and trembling" (Philippians 2:12-13): respecting and honoring God our Father, being obedient to His will at all times. Just as a fitness instructor gives the exercises that will help us get in good condition and be able to fit the garment, so Paul has given in Colossians 3:1-17.  In this chapter, he names the things we must take off and the things we must put on.  We must first keep our mind on the things of the Kingdom of God; develop good habits, reading and studying the Word of God. Get rid of and destroy those things in our lives that will keep us from being fit for God's Robe of Righteousness. Remember the old man is dead, and we must not allow him and his old ways to be resurrected in our lives. It will take an everyday, vigorous work out, but we can do all things through Christ Who strengthens us. (Philippians 4:13). Determine that you will be fit for the garment. "And to her was granted that she should be arrayed in fine linen, clean and white: for the fine linen is the righteousness of saints." Revelation 19:8.
